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4601 04696014 319379 986832471
25598 2545
25598 2545
01704 2922206147 27889762
All about undefined
Interested in learning more?
25598 2545
01704 2922206147 27889762
See more
058 57 20517
190 43441217883 941789914 80349266
See more
302034255 4352231
239 998732313 759
See more